dc.description.abstract | Evaluation of Sodium in sweeteners is important in nutritional investigations and for consumers: excessive sodium consumption is one of the major risk factors, responsible for hypertension and cardiovascular diseases. In this study, twelve brands acquired in markets of São Paulo city were analysed by Instrumental Neutron Activation Analyses technique (INAA). The aim was to verify compliance with ANVISA recommendation in relation to sodium level. The results were compared with the amounts recommended and with the tolerable intake limit (< 0.4 g/kg). The sodium concentration in sweeteners samples showed low content for most of the brands. The results shown that for the general population, it is not risk. | pt_BR |
